Ordinals
beta
Sat 1306584441917465
decimal
312633.1941917465
degree
0°102633′153″1941917465‴
percentile
62.21830682641469%
name
epcjcxpgqbg
cycle
0
epoch
1
period
155
block
312633
offset
1941917465
timestamp
2014-07-27 00:59:25 UTC
rarity
common
prev
next